    Abstract: Efficient methods for production of targeted libraries from complex samples is desirable for a variety of nucleic acid analyses. Provided are methods of selectively blocking abundant targets present in a sample for preparing libraries of target nucleic acid sequences, thereby allowing for rapid production of highly multiplexed targeted libraries and analysis of low frequency sequences, including sequencing applications. Methods optionally include use of unique tag sequences. Methods comprise contacting a nucleic acid sample with a plurality of target specific primers or adapters capable of amplification of one or more target nucleic acid sequences under conditions wherein the target nucleic acid(s) undergo a first amplification; digesting the resulting first amplification products; ligating the digested target amplicons or repairing the digested target amplicons; and amplifying the ligated or repaired products in a second amplification, thereby producing a library of target nucleic acid sequence. Each of the reactions further comprise target specific primers that are not capable of completely processing the workflow, resulting in non-useful amplicon production and thereby blocking selected target sequences, e.g., those present in high abundance in the sample. Provided methods may be carried out in a single, addition only workflow reaction, allowing for rapid production of highly multiplexed targeted libraries, optionally including unique tag sequences, which are optimized for detection of low frequency target sequences.
